mirror of
https://github.com/TryGhost/Ghost.git
synced 2025-03-11 02:12:21 -05:00
Fixed DELETE method for members on admin
no-issue members-api uses async functions internally which return non-bluebird promises, so the `return` method wasn't availiable.
This commit is contained in:
parent
2bdef15971
commit
a3f3a56589
2 changed files with 6 additions and 4 deletions
|
@ -54,9 +54,10 @@ const members = {
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
permissions: true,
|
permissions: true,
|
||||||
query(frame) {
|
async query(frame) {
|
||||||
frame.options.require = true;
|
frame.options.require = true;
|
||||||
return membersService.api.members.destroy(frame.options).return(null);
|
await membersService.api.members.destroy(frame.options);
|
||||||
|
return null;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
};
|
};
|
||||||
|
|
|
@ -54,9 +54,10 @@ const members = {
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
permissions: true,
|
permissions: true,
|
||||||
query(frame) {
|
async query(frame) {
|
||||||
frame.options.require = true;
|
frame.options.require = true;
|
||||||
return membersService.api.members.destroy(frame.options).return(null);
|
await membersService.api.members.destroy(frame.options);
|
||||||
|
return null;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
};
|
};
|
||||||
|
|
Loading…
Add table
Reference in a new issue